You can monitor the voltage across R97 (one probe at each end). If you see more than 5VDC, stop. As you move the variac voltages may jump around so give it a couple seconds to stabilize.
Also keep checking for DC at amp output.
If you are seeing low current on the variac meter, you should be ok to raise the voltage.
